Understanding Vertical Injection Molding Machines

Vertical injection molding machines operate by positioning the mold in a vertical orientation, allowing gravity to assist in the injection of plastic materials. This setup not only conserves space on the factory floor but also enhances cycle times and reduces operational costs. Space-Saving Design

The compact design of vertical injection molding machines allows manufacturers to optimize their production lines efficiently. However, transitioning to a vertical system can pose logistical challenges for some manufacturers, particularly in companies with existing horizontal systems.

Effective Transition Strategies

For businesses looking to harness the vertical injection molding machine benefits but struggling with the transition, phased implementation is a practical solution. Begin by gradually integrating vertical machines into the existing workflow alongside horizontal systems. This not only allows operators to adapt to the new machinery incrementally but also prevents major disruptions in production.
